DAILY LESSON PLAN WEEK 38

Date / Day: 19 September 2011 / Monday

Subject:

Mathematics

Class:

2F

Duration:

02:00 - 03:10

Learning Area:

Transformations

Learning Objectives:

Understand and use the concept of rotations

Learning Outcomes:

At the end of the lesson, students are able to:

i. Identify a rotation.

ii. Determine the image of an object under a rotation given the centre, the angle and direction of rotation.

iii. Determine the properties of rotations.

vi. Describe a reflection given the object and image.

iv Determine:

a) image of an object, given the centre, angle and direction of rotation.

b) the centre, angle and direction of rotation, given the object and the image.

v. Determine the coordinates of:

a) the image, given the coordinates of the object

b) the object, given the coordinates of the image

under rotation.

vi. Describe a rotation given the object and image.

vii. solve problems involving rotations.

Moral Values:

Cooperation, Responsibility

Teaching Materials:

Textbook, Worksheet, Workbook

Activities:

i) Teacher explain a few example to the students
ii) Ask the students to complete the exercises
iii) Ask the students to share their answer in front the classroom
